Sponge Ware Pottery Waste Bowls, Pair

About the Item

These extra large bowls could be used for many different purposes. Original they were used for waste bowls. They are in mint condition.
  • Dimensions:
    Height: 4.5 in (11.43 cm)Diameter: 6.5 in (16.51 cm)
